RESOLUTION CANVASSING RETURNS AND DECLARING
RESULTS OF BOND ELECTION
STATE OF TEXAS §
COUNTY OF LUBBOCK §
CITY OF LUBBOCK §
WHEREAS, on November 8, 2022, there was held within and throughout the territory of
the City of Lubbock, Texas (the "City") an election (the "Election") at which there was submitted
to the resident, qualified electors of the City the following proposition, to -wit:
PROPOSITION A
Shall the City Council of the City of Lubbock, Texas, be authorized to issue general obligation
bonds of the City in the amount of $200,000,000 for the purpose of providing funds for permanent
public improvements, to wit: to acquire, construct and reconstruct street improvements, including
but not limited to sidewalks, utility line relocation and traffic signalization, necessary and related
storm drainage facilities and the acquisition of land and rights -of -way therefor; said bonds to
mature serially over a period of not to exceed forty (40) years from their date, to be issued in
such installments and sold at any price or prices and to bear interest at any rate or rates as shall
be determined within the discretion of the City Council under laws in effect at the time of
issuance, and to provide for the payment of the principal of and interest on said bonds by levying
a tax sufficient to pay the annual interest on and to create a sinking fund sufficient to redeem said
bonds as they become due?
WHEREAS, the tabulation of the results of the Election on Proposition A was as follows:
41,985 Votes For
20,172 Votes Against
IT IS, THEREFORE, RESOLVED AND ORDERED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F
THE CITY OF LUBBOCK, TEXAS THAT:
Section 1. Election Results. The Election was duly called and notice thereof given
in accordance with law; the Election was held in the manner required by law; only resident,
qualified electors of the City voted at the Election; a written return of the election results was
made to the City in accordance with the Election Code; and a majority of the resident, qualified
electors of the City voting in the Election, including absentee voting, voted "FOR" or
"AGAINST" Proposition A as noted above.
Section 2. Tabulation of Votes. The official returns shall be delivered to the City
Secretary, who is hereby directed to enter in the Election register the tabulation of the votes cast
for and against Proposition A and to preserve such tabulations as required by law.
